Detailed studies of the Li4GeО4-Li2CaGeО4 system by solid-phase syntheses of various compositions from pure Li4GeО4 to pure Li2CaGeО4 in the temperature range from 25 to 1125 °C is investigated for a first time. Solid state synthesis powders are characterized by X-ray and DSC/TG methods. Concentration and temperature two-phase regions of Li4GeО4 and Li2CaGeО4 as well as two-phase regions of Li2CaGeО4 and Li2+2xCa1-xGeO4 are established. Region of pure Li2+2xCa1-xGeO4 solid solution are detected too and it structure is investigated. Being structural analog to Li2+2xZn1-xGeO4 and Li2+2xMg1-xGeO4, Li2+2xCa1-xGeO4 has own specific local environment of the metal ions. The obtained results are compared with those for Li4GeО4-Li2ZnGeО4 system and for Li2+2xZn1-xGeO4 solid solution. The differences of the phase diagrams and structural features of the solid solutions are discussed.

Deep periorbital burns are an important issue mainly due to the presence of the eyes in the region, and the crucial importance of preservation of vision. There is no consensus regarding their treatment. A retrospective analysis of the treatment and outcome of 446 patients with deep burns of the periorbital region admitted to the Department of Burns and Plastic Surgery of St George's University Hospital in Plovdiv, Bulgaria over 10 years was conducted. The study covers 446 patients, 162 female (36.5%) and 284 male (63.5%) aged from 5 months to 92 years. Deep periorbital burns accounted for 74.8% of hospitalized deep facial burns. Most frequent burn agents were hot liquids and flames. The mean total body surface area affected was 19.6% (min 0.5%, max 80.0%). Concomitant ocular pathology was diagnosed in 14% (n=63) of the patients. An early, staged and precise surgical approach was preferred, aimed at fast wound closure without sacrificing survived tissues. Follow up time ranged from 3 months to 5 years, median 37 months. Late ocular sequelae occurred in 7.4% (n=33) of the patients. There was no incidence of secondary corneal perforation or definitive loss of vision. Timely and adequate treatment during the acute period can minimize initial damage and late sequelae. Favor is given to the early, balanced surgical approach aimed at rapid wound closure between day 2 and 10 post burn. Preservation of vision is a determining factor for the significance of trauma and the effectiveness of treatment.

The anti-inflammatory effect of technologically processed antibodies (TPA) to immune targets (MHC I and MHC II) was assessed in the carrageenan-induced rat paw edema model. The parameters "increase in edema" and "suppression of edema" significantly decreased (p<0.05) against the background of treatment with TPA and the reference drug indomethacin compared to the placebo group. The tested TPA produced an anti-inflammatory effect.

The review is devoted to the problem of sexual dysfunction caused by taking antidepressants. Sexual dysfunction is widespread, but it is not reported, and its impact on the quality of life and compliance of patients is underestimated. Partly because of its bidirectional association with depression, sexual dysfunction is difficult to diagnose. Possible mechanisms and risk factors associated with sexual dysfunction in patients with depression are considered. The data on the frequency of sexual dysfunction with the use of various antidepressants are given. Therapeutic strategies for sexual dysfunction associated with taking antidepressants are described. The advantages of agomelatin as an antidepressant associated with a low risk of sexual side effects are emphasized.

The risk of developing anaphylactic reactions to medications introduces additional difficulties for effective pharmacotherapy. Using a model of systemic anaphylaxis in mice, we showed that preventive administration of a preparation containing technologically processed antibodies (TPA) to MHC II induces an anti-anaphylactic effect comparable to that of dexamethasone (when assessing the severity of systemic anaphylaxis 30 and 60 min after challenge injection of the model antigen ovalbumin). The revealed activity may be related to the ability of TPA to MHC II to regulate the antigen presentation system and shift the immune response towards the production of IgG instead of IgE typical of anaphylactic reaction.

The aim of the study was to evaluate the activity of Raphamin in a model of non-lethal pneumococcal infection caused by Streptococcus pneumoniae 3 in BALB/c mice. The drug or placebo was administered intragastrically 3 days prior to infection, 2 h before and 2 h post infection, and then for 3 full days, alone or in combination with antibiotic (amoxicil-lin/clavulanic acid). Raphamin monotherapy significantly decreased bacterial load in the lungs in comparison with placebo (p<0.05) which was comparable to the effect in antibiotic alone or combined with Raphamin. Raphamin prevented reproduction of Streptococcus pneumoniae in the lower respiratory tract and its combination with the antibiotic was safe and did not reduce the efficacy of amoxicillin/clavulanic acid.

Widespread use of antibiotics leads to an imbalance of normal intestinal microflora and to the development of multidrug resistance. The problem can be solved by administration of the antibiotics in combination with the drugs that have an immunotropic effect. We studied the effect of the drug containing technologically processed affinity purified antibodies to IFNγ, CD4 receptor, ß2-microglobulin of MHC class I, and ß2-domain of MHC II combined with antibiotics on the composition of intestinal microflora of pigs and the total number of microbiome resistance genes. Using the methods of NGS sequencing and quantitative PCR, we found that the drug contributes to the maintenance of normal microflora and, consequently, to the symbiotic relationship of the host with microflora, and prevents the reproduction of pathogenic bacterial species. Analysis for the presence of the resistance genes of gastrointestinal microorganisms showed that the drug does not affect the qualitative and quantitative composition of these genes of the intestinal microbiome.

Coats disease (OMIM 300216) is a form of hereditary retinal dystrophy, which occurs due to congenital abnormality of retinal vessels and features unilateral exudative vitreoretinopathy. Coats disease mostly occurs sporadically; its genetic cause is still undetermined. Molecular genetic research including whole exome sequencing by the NGS method was used to define a genetic cause of the observed phenotype. Two heterozygous variants in different genomic loci associated with other forms of hereditary retinal dystrophy were detected, a rare variant in the HMCN1 gene c.9571C>T, p.(Arg3191Cys), and a known pathogenic variant in the NPHP4 gene c.2930C>T, p.(Thr977Met). The HMCN1 gene is responsible for dominant age-related macular degeneration (OMIM 603075), pathogenic variants in the NPHP4 gene cause recessive Senior-Løken syndrome 4 (OMIM 266900). These genes encode the proteins that are involved in the regulation of integrity of the blood-retinal barrier in the vascular endothelium (NPHP4) and retinal pigment epithelium (HMCN1). The identified mutation in the NPHP4 gene could lead to decreased function of the NPHP4 protein and contribute to the development of retinal degeneration, potentially of oligogenic nature.

OBJECTIVE: To investigate Borderline Personality Disorder (BPD) and associated psychiatric disorders in real clinical practice. MATERIAL AND METHODS: Fifty patients (72% female; n=36; 28% male; n=14, aged 22.4±4.3 years) with ICD-10 diagnosis F60.31 «Emotionally Unstable Personality Disorder, Borderline Type¼ were examined. Research methods included a clinical follow-up method and psychometric assessment. RESULTS: The majority of patients were female (72%). Asocial environment and low social status were typical for the patients with BPD. The vast majority of patients (86%; n=43) were not diagnosed with BPD when they first consulted a psychiatrist. In 24% of patients comorbid psychiatric disorders were diagnosed, of which affective spectrum disorders were predominant. Depressive (94%) and anxiety (80%) syndromes were leading in the clinical presentation. BPD patients were characterized by the absence of somatic components of depression, vitality of affect. CONCLUSIONS: Women are predominant among patients with BPD in outpatient practice. Impairment of interpersonal interaction and antisocial environment were typical for them. Comorbidity of BPD and affective disorders, mostly anxious-depressive, was confirmed. Low diagnosability of BPD at the initial psychiatric examination was established.

The review is devoted to the consideration of the effectiveness of treatment of depression, the ratio of symptomatic and functional remission, factors associated with the achievement of high-quality remission and recovery of patients. Currently, between 29 and 66% of patients do not fully recover from antidepressant therapy and have residual symptoms of depression. Persistent depressive symptoms, neurocognitive deficits predict increased risk of relapse, social disability, impair interpersonal relationships, and represent a barrier to functional recovery. The results of a comparative analysis of antidepressants in terms of their effect on the restoration of the functioning of patients with depression are presented. It has been established that the positive impact on the social functioning of patients should be an important criterion when choosing an antidepressant for supporting therapy. Effective therapeutic approaches that maintain symptomatic remission increase the potential for functional recovery.

OBJECIVE: To analyze the literature data on the relationship between antidepressant therapy and suicide risk and the ways to prevent suicidal behavior in patients on antidepressant therapy. MATERIAL AND METHODS: A non-systematic review of publications was conducted using keywords in the following databases: ELibrary.ru, PubMed, Cochrane Database of Systematic Reviews. Inclusion criteria were meta-analyses, Cochrane reviews, epidemiological and original studies. RESULTS: Data from original studies are inconsistent, but more evidence-based epidemiologic studies support the preventive role of antidepressant therapy with regard to suicide. An increased risk of suicide with antidepressant therapy is seen in younger patients, especially in the first 2 weeks of treatment, in the absence of a therapeutic response. The initial dosage of antidepressants, possibly the type of antidepressant, is of some importance. The group at risk of committing suicide is those who have received psychotropic therapy in the previous year. CONCLUSION: There is no generally accepted model of prevention, but it is recommended that patients be observed during the first 4 weeks of treatment for depression, as well as during the period of antidepressant dose modification.

The antiviral activity of technologically processed antibodies to CD4 receptor was evaluated a model of sublethal A/California/04/2009 (H1N1)pdm09-induced influenza infection in female BALB/c mice. The technologically processed antibodies increased animal survival rate by 50% in comparison with the placebo group (p<0.05), which correlated with significant inhibition of virus replication in the lungs (p<0.05). The reference drug Tamiflu increased mouse survival rate (by 47%), decreased the virus titer in the lungs, and prevented body weight loss (p<0.05 in comparison with the placebo group by all parameters). The intrinsic protective activity of technologically processed antibodies to CD4 receptor was demonstrated, which manifested in a decrease in viral load in the lower respiratory tract and an increase in the survival rate.

THE AIM OF THE STUDY: Was to investigate clinical and biochemical correlates of depression in the structure of schizophrenia to improve its diagnosis and differential diagnosis and to deepen understanding of mechanisms of schizophrenia development. Material and Methods. Forty-two inpatients at the stabilization stage of paranoid schizophrenia, aged 29.5±5.9 years, of whom 64.3% were women, were examined. The duration of the disease was 5.6±6.3 years. We used clinical and psychopathological methods, clinical scales (PANSS, SANS, BACS, Calgary Scale), catamnestic and clinic-laboratory methods (determination of brain-derived neurotrophic factor BDNF, proinflammatory cytokine interleukin-6, C-reactive protein). Results. At the stabilization stage, depression in patients with paranoid schizophrenia occurred in 19% of cases, more frequently in women. Female patients were more severely depressed, which was associated with an increased concentration of C-reactive protein, while negative symptoms predominated in male patients as compared to females. The presence of depression correlates with a lower severity of psychopathological, primarily positive symptoms and with a greater severity of neurocognitive deficit in schizophrenic patients. BDNF level directly correlates with the severity of positive and negative symptoms, and the level of interleukin 6 at the stage of remission formation does not differ from that in healthy individuals. C-reactive protein levels are associated with the characteristics of the course of schizophrenia.

Self-poisoning is a common method of suicide, for which various medications are used, including antidepressants. A non-systematic review of Russian-language and English-language publications, by keywords, in the databases: ELibrary.ru, PubMed, Cochrane Database of Systematic Reviews. The purpose of the review was to analyze the literature on new risk factors and methods of their reduction in suicides with self-poisoning with antidepressants. Every fifth (20%) self-poisoning performed with antidepressants. In self-poisoning attempts, one drug used in 55% of cases, and more than one drug was used in 45% of cases. Impulsive suicides account for up to half of all suicide cases. Risk factors for impulsive suicides include the presence of impulsive character traits, female gender, young age, and the use of psychostimulants. The WHO Regional Office for Europe's mhGAP-IG guidelines recommend limiting access to a patient at risk of suicide to a weekly dose of an antidepressant. Preferably, the use of antidepressants from the group of SSRIs in small forms of release.
